1957 Chevrolet Fuse Layout and Wiring Guide
Start by locating the electrical distribution panel, which is often found beneath the dashboard on the driver’s side or in the engine compartment. You’ll need to remove the cover carefully to access the wiring and components.
The wiring layout consists of various circuits connected to relays, each serving a specific function such as lighting, ignition, or air conditioning. Make sure to trace the wiring paths for each system to verify correct routing and connections.
Check the fuse connections for any corrosion or damage. Inspect the wires for any exposed or frayed areas, as these can cause shorts or intermittent electrical issues. If you find damaged wires, replace them with the correct gauge and insulation type to prevent further damage.
The layout typically has color-coded wires, with specific colors representing different systems. Red might indicate power circuits, while green or black could be for grounding. Refer to the vehicle’s manual for an exact reference to ensure proper wire identification.
If you’re replacing any component, use the correct voltage and amperage. Always match the relay or fuse ratings to the specific system requirements. Using components with incorrect ratings can cause electrical failures or even fire hazards.
For a comprehensive inspection, test all connections with a multimeter to ensure each circuit is functioning properly. Checking for continuity and voltage will help identify any issues that might not be visible to the naked eye.
After reassembling, make sure to double-check all connections before closing the access panel. Failure to properly secure the components may lead to loose connections, which could cause intermittent electrical failures.
Lastly, always maintain the fuse layout diagram and wiring guide in a safe, accessible location. This will be invaluable if any electrical issues arise in the future, allowing for quick troubleshooting and repairs.
